Several months after the death of
Rim Tong-ok, Kim Yang-gon, considered a confidant to
Kim Jong Il, was appointed to replace him as director of the United Front Department of the Workers' Party in March 2007. His first assignment as head of relations with South Korea was a visit to
Seoul in November to discuss
rapprochement measures with Unification Minister
Lee Jae-jeong. At the Party Conference held in September 2010, Kim was also appointed secretary for united front and South Korea policies of the
Secretariat and alternate member of the
Politburo. Kim Yang-gon kept his position under
Kim Jong Un, and he was awarded the newly created
Order of Kim Jong Il in July 2012. He visited South Korea again in October 2014 to attend the closing ceremony of the 2014 Asian Games with
Hwang Pyong-so and
Choe Ryong-hae, and in late August 2015 to negotiate a deal to halt military provocations around the
Demilitarized Zone. ==Death==
